Calls for respect for int law as Cypriot president makes visit

Ljubljana, 9 January - President Borut Pahor and his Cypriot counterpart Nikos Anastasiadis called for enhancing the relationship between the two countries and urged compliance with international law and decisions of international tribunals during the first official visit by a Cypriot president to Slovenia in 12 years.
